8-K: FG Nexus Hits 50,000 ETH Milestone

Sentiment:

Strategic Digital Asset Update


FG Nexus Inc. announced it has reached a significant milestone, holding 50,000 Ethereum, valued at approximately $210 million, as part of its strategic treasury initiative.

Better than expectedAchieved a significant milestone of 50,000 ETH holdings, demonstrating successful execution of its digital asset strategy.The average ETH purchase price of $3,860 is below the current market value of $4,200, indicating an immediate unrealized gain on its holdings.

Summary

  • FG Nexus Inc. announced its ETH position reached 50,000 on Monday, September 22, 2025.
  • This holding represents an aggregate value of approximately $210 million, based on an ETH price of $4,200 as of 5:00 pm ET on September 22, 2025.
  • The company's average ETH purchase price is approximately $3,860.
  • The ETH Treasury strategy was implemented in August 2025, with continuous additions to the position over the past month.
  • The company's strategic plan is to become the largest ETH holder in the Ethereum network.
  • FG Nexus intends to stake and restake its ETH to enhance yield, serving as a strategic gateway into Ethereum-powered finance, including tokenized Real World Assets (RWAs) and stablecoin yield.

Risks

  • Fluctuations in the market price of ETH and potential associated impairment charges if the price decreases below the carrying value.
  • Changes in the accounting treatment relating to ETH holdings could impact financial reporting.
  • Uncertainty regarding the company's ability to achieve profitable operations.
  • Impact of government regulation on cryptocurrencies and online betting.
  • Potential changes in securities laws or regulations, including accounting rules.
  • Risk of customer non-acceptance of new products and services, including the ETH treasury strategy.
  • General conditions in the global economy could adversely affect operations and asset values.
  • Risks associated with operating in the merchant banking and managed services industries, including inadequately priced insured risks and credit risk.
  • Risks of not being able to execute on the asset management strategy and potential loss of value of holdings.
  • Risk of becoming classified as an investment company.
  • Fluctuations in short-term results as business strategies are implemented.
  • Challenges in attracting and retaining qualified management and personnel to execute business and growth strategies.
  • Potential failure of information technology systems, data breaches, and cyber-attacks.
  • Ability to establish and maintain an effective system of internal controls.
  • Requirements of being a public company and potential loss of smaller reporting company status or becoming an accelerated filer.
  • Potential conflicts of interest between the company and its controlling stockholders.
  • Potential conflicts of interest between the company and its directors and executive officers.
  • Significant fluctuations to income statement results due to fair value measurement of crypto assets under U.S. generally accepted accounting principles.

Future Outlook

The company aims to become the largest corporate holder of ETH globally by an order of magnitude. It plans to enhance ETH yield through staking and restaking, positioning itself as a strategic gateway into Ethereum-powered finance, including tokenized Real World Assets (RWAs) and stablecoin yield.

Management Comments

  • "This acquisition marks a pivotal step in our mission to become the premier institutional holder of Ethereum, reflecting our strong conviction that ETH will reshape the future of global finance." Maja Vujinovic, CEO of Digital Assets, FG Nexus.
